A Postgraduate Certificate in Conservation GIS Mapping is increasingly significant for effective invasive species management. The UK faces a growing threat from non-native species; the GB Non-Native Species Secretariat estimates over 2,000 non-native species are established, with significant economic and ecological consequences. Effective management necessitates precise spatial data analysis, a key skill honed within this postgraduate certificate. This specialized training equips professionals with advanced GIS techniques for species distribution modelling, risk assessment, and prioritization of control efforts. The ability to visualize and analyze data using tools like ArcGIS and QGIS, covered extensively in the course, is invaluable for informing evidence-based conservation strategies. Demand for professionals with these skills is on the rise as conservation organizations and government bodies increasingly rely on data-driven approaches to tackle the invasive species crisis.
